21 Main Street, Barton under Needwood Burton on Trent, Staffordshire DE13 8AA
Burton on Trent Burton on Trent, Staffordshire DE15 9RW
11-13 Rangemore Hall Mews, Rangemore Burton on Trent, Staffordshire DE13 9RE